Vegan Couple Sentenced to Life Over Baby's Death

[ QUOTE ]
ATLANTA - A vegan couple were sentenced Wednesday to life in prison for the death of their malnourished 6-week-old baby boy, who was fed a diet largely consisting of soy milk and apple juice.

Superior Court Judge L.A. McConnell imposed the mandatory sentences on Jade Sanders, 27, and Lamont Thomas, 31. Their son, Crown Shakur, weighed just 3 1/2 pounds when he died of starvation on April 25, 2004.

[/ QUOTE ]

How could you not realize your baby needed medicaal attention before they got to 3 1/2 pounds?
